I am currently actively creating a Ukrainian localization for the Project Reality. I converted the English translation strings to .csv and uploaded them to Crowdin, where I almost completely translated the files. After that, I converted the file back to .utxt format, but during testing, immediately after starting the game from the launcher, I got this error.
As far as I understand, there are some invisible unsupported characters in the translation file, due to which the game cannot be started. But I can't understand what these characters are. Here is one of the files with my localization: https://drive.google.com/drive/folde...OG?usp=sharing check_localization.exe has indicated the following problems, but I don't know how to fix them: - Not UTF-16LE / UCS-2 - (Detected: ASCII). - Contains \n characters instead of \r\n, check line endings are Windows: ... Help me fix it, please. |

In notepad++:
Encoding -> Convert to UCS-2 little endian Edit -> EOL conversion -> windows format |
